Salvador is considered a friendly country in relation to crypto actes. But, according to EL Mundo statistics, about 181 specialized companies are registered in the region. However, almost 90% of them do not work. And only 20 organizations work on the market regarding assets. It was emphasized that about 22 companies could not comply with the standards set forth in Article 4 of the Rules on the Law on Bitcoins. According to the regulatory document, bitcoin companies should work in accordance with high standards. Also, they must adhere to the KYC and AML policy.

Representatives of El Mundo noted that the statistics obtained reflects the harsh picture of the current normative state in Salvador. Back in 2021, the country became the world’s first region to actively buy bitcoin in the market. Most crypto enthusiasts supported a similar approach, but it caused concern among traditional financial organizations working in the country. The head of Salvadora Nayb Bookel has repeatedly noted that the new strategy can attract new investments to the region. Also, blockchain technology will significantly save on cross-border translations.

At a certain moment bitcoin It has become a legal payment, along with fiat currencies. The government also formed the CHIVO state crypto -cosel. Users were offered a bonus of $ 30 if they create an account.

However, things went not so smoothly, because at the early stage the service was faced with a number of technical difficulties.

Statistics also indicate that a year later from the moment the wallet is launched, most investors simply stopped using it. In conclusion, El Mundo emphasized that there are still institutional and infrastructure obstacles to the integration of cryptocurrencies into the national economy.
